Optimizing Bacillus circulans Xue-113168 for biofertilizer production and its effects on crops

Abstract: In this study, Bacillus circulans Xue-113168 biofertilizer was produced through solid state fermentation processes using food waste and feldspar. Results confirmed that solid state fermentation has considerable advantages compared to complex process (solid-state and bio-bleach). The control of pH, temperature, and humidity effectively led to the formation of 2×10 9 cfu/g spore and dissolution of potassium at a rate of 41.53%.
